MASTERING EMOTIONAL INTELLIGENCE FOR HEALTHIER SEXUAL ENCOUNTERS

There is no doubt that emotional intelligence plays an important role in a person's ability to detect, interpret, and respond to subtle sexual cues during intimate encounters. Emotional intelligence refers to the ability to understand and manage one's own emotions, as well as those of others. This skill set includes self-awareness, self-management, social awareness, and relationship management. When it comes to intimacy and sex, emotional intelligence can be crucial in creating and maintaining a healthy and fulfilling relationship.

One way emotional intelligence can help is by enabling individuals to pick up on nonverbal cues from their partners.

If someone is feeling anxious or stressed, they may exhibit certain physical signs that could indicate they are not ready for sexual activity. Someone with high emotional intelligence would be able to recognize these signals and adjust their behavior accordingly. Similarly, if someone is feeling particularly aroused or excited, they might display certain body language or facial expressions that signal this to their partner. Again, someone with high emotional intelligence would be able to read these cues and respond appropriately.

Another way emotional intelligence can come into play is in terms of communication. People who have strong emotional intelligence tend to be better communicators overall. They are more likely to express themselves clearly and effectively, which can make it easier to communicate what they want or need in bed. They also tend to listen carefully and empathetically to their partner, which can facilitate open dialogue about sex and intimacy. In addition, people with high emotional intelligence often have good interpersonal skills, which can help them build trust and intimacy with their partner over time.

Of course, there are many other factors that contribute to successful intimate encounters, such as physical attraction, compatibility, and mutual respect.

Emotional intelligence plays an important role in helping individuals navigate the complexities of sex and relationships. By understanding and managing their own emotions, as well as those of their partner, individuals can create a deeper connection and ultimately have a more satisfying and fulfilling experience.
